A reminder about Protections

This maybe obvious but I see alot posts about the protections on a given game....

remember if you have a program that can check the protection do so....like clonyxxl

Games in different countries will have have different protections...

For example I heard SOF II was SD2...I have the US version and there is no protection other than a serial

Recently Serious Sam Second encounter was SD2.51 in some countries but my US version was none(given they sold for $10 I could not see how they could afford to put a protection on it)

My point is just check if you can it can help your success...and do not always assume the reported protection is in your country..

I suspect now with the GameCD profile this is not as important as clonecd will make excellent backups even if the protection is not always known by a user....

I always like to know what I have and then use a custom setting....

No this is good advice! Some games use different protection depending on the country you bought it in. My Serious Sam 2 game uses SafeDisc 2.51.021 and the same with GTA3 (which some people have reported as SafeDisc 2.60 or even SafeDisc 3 ). Thanks!
